Buying Guide
Key considerations when choosing a divot tool with a pocket clip include durability, weight, and how the tool interacts with greens. Look for metal construction that resists bending, a compact profile for pocket storage, and a reliable pocket clip or clip-like integration that secures the tool during movement. Ball markers that attach magnetically reduce loss risk and simplify double-use on the course.
Feature variety is important: a built-in club grip rest can protect clubs from damp grass and extend life, while an aiming line helps with alignment and putting accuracy. Magnetic ball markers are convenient for quick repairs and can be swapped with spare markers for longer rounds. For golfers who prefer quick access, a tool with a one-handed release or push-button mechanism can speed up play.
Different materials may influence feel and durability. Zinc alloy and high-quality steel variants offer strong performance, but weight balance matters for pocket comfort. If you frequently travel with clubs, consider a tool with a compact folded size and a secure clip to minimize snagging in luggage or bags. Finally, assess the overall design for ease of maintenance—cleaning grooves and removing debris should be straightforward to keep the tool functional after each round.
